Individual Therapy
50 minutes | $135
Therapy is individualized and may be scheduled weekly or every other week depending on your goals, availability, and stage of treatment.
Sessions may focus on communication participation, avoidance reduction, self-advocacy, difficult speaking situations, thoughts and emotions around communication, education about stuttering, and speech strategies when relevant to your goals.
Therapy may focus on
-
Reducing avoidance
Exploring word switching, delaying, silence, avoidance, and other ways stuttering may limit participation.
-
Speaking more freely
Building greater comfort saying what you want to say, even when stuttering is present.
-
Work and school
Supporting meetings, presentations, interviews, classroom participation, networking, and professional communication.
-
Thoughts and emotions
Examining fear, shame, anticipation, frustration, and beliefs that may shape communication.
-
Self-advocacy
Developing language and confidence to communicate your needs, preferences, and experiences.
-
Speech strategies
Exploring tools for navigating speech tension or difficult moments when those strategies align with your goals.
Therapy is not based on the assumption that you must eliminate stuttering in order to communicate successfully.
Payment and insurance
Austin Stuttering & Communication Therapy is a private-pay practice and does not bill insurance directly.
Payment is due at the time of service. Credit and debit cards are accepted, and a card will be securely kept on file through the client portal.
Upon request, a superbill can be provided for you to submit to your insurance company for possible out-of-network reimbursement. Reimbursement is not guaranteed and depends on your individual plan.
HSA and FSA cards can be used for eligible services. An itemized receipt or superbill can be provided if supporting documentation is requested.
Uninsured and self-pay clients will receive a Good Faith Estimate of expected charges as required by federal law.
